Ripple Locks 100 Million XRP in Escrow to Reinforce Supply Control Strategy

Ripple has secured another 100 million XRP tokens into cryptographic escrow, reaffirming its systematic approach to managing the digital asset’s circulating supply. This latest move forms part of the company’s established protocol for enhancing market stability and bolstering investor confidence through predictable supply mechanisms.

The escrow system operates through the XRP Ledger, where tokens are programmatically locked under time-released contracts. Monthly releases of 1 billion XRP are allocated for business operations and development partnerships, with any unused portion methodically returned to escrow. This controlled distribution mechanism aims to prevent supply shocks and mitigate volatility.

While the escrow structure provides market predictability and long-term supply transparency, it continues to attract scrutiny over centralization concerns. Critics emphasize that Ripple retains governance over the majority of XRP holdings despite the escrow design. The recent 100 million lockup exemplifies Ripple’s consistent adherence to predefined supply management parameters.

Blockchain analysts note that escrow transactions remain publicly traceable via monitoring tools, providing market participants with visibility into XRP’s supply dynamics. This transparency allows stakeholders to observe Ripple’s operational execution against its announced token distribution strategy.
